Gages Lake pricing

AC repair cost by part.

Typical Gages Lake repair pricing including parts and labor. A diagnostic fee usually applies and is often credited toward the work.

AC repair costs in Gages Lake, Illinois, reflect the area's older homes (median built 1985) and cold climate. Typical repairs include capacitor replacements ($150–$375) or refrigerant recharges ($225–$700+). Illinois requires a mechanical permit for most AC repairs, and the 2021 IECC mandates a Manual J load calculation for any replacement. Most homes use a gas furnace with central AC, so repairs often focus on the cooling side. Diagnostic fees run $70–$175. Labor rates are moderate for a tier-4 market, but older systems may need more extensive work.

What Gages Lake code requires

Installing or replacing an HVAC system in Gages Lake follows Illinois rules under the state mechanical code. Here’s what applies statewide:

  • Permit

    Mechanical permit pulled by your licensed HVAC contractor; covers equipment, refrigerant, and the electrical disconnect.

    Required
  • SEER2 minimum

    Federal North-region minimum for new split-system AC. Higher tiers cut bills and unlock rebates.

    13.4 SEER2 (North)
  • Load calculation

    Sizing by load calc — not rule of thumb — prevents an oversized unit that short-cycles and never dehumidifies.

    Required (Manual J)
  • Refrigerant
    R-454B / R-32 (R-410A phased down 2025+)
  • Good to know

    Illinois follows the 2021 IECC, which requires an ACCA Manual J load calculation for HVAC sizing on permitted installs; cold-climate winter sizing matters in the north.

What moves the price

What affects AC repair costs in Gages Lake?

Prices vary by the age of your system—homes built around 1985 may have older units needing harder-to-find parts. Refrigerant type matters: R-410A is being phased down, so recharges cost more. Permit fees add $50–$150. The cold climate means systems run less in summer but may have winter-related damage. Labor rates are consistent with Lake County, but emergency or weekend calls increase costs.

Common AC repairs in Gages Lake

1

Capacitor failure

A common issue in older homes; the capacitor may fail due to age or heat, causing the unit to not start. Repair cost: $150–$375.

2

Refrigerant leak

Older systems (pre-2010) may use R-22, which is expensive to recharge. Even R-410A systems can leak, requiring repair and recharge ($225–$700+).

3

Blower motor issues

Dust and age can cause the blower motor to fail, reducing airflow. Replacement runs $325–$850.
